The loss of cardioprotection observed in premenopausal, diabetic women may result from the interplay between epigenetic, metabolic, and immunological factors. The aim of this study was to evaluate the concentration of sirtuin 1, visfatin, and IL-27 in relation to cardiovascular parameters and Hashimoto’s disease (HD) in young, asymptomatic women with type 1 diabetes mellitus (T1DM). Thyroid ultrasound, carotid intima-media thickness (cIMT) measurement, electrocardiography, and echocardiography were performed in 50 euthyroid females with T1DM (28 with HD and 22 without concomitant diseases) and 30 controls. The concentrations of serum sirtuin 1, visfatin and IL-27 were assessed using ELISA. The T1DM and HD group had higher cIMT (p = 0.018) and lower left ventricular global longitudinal strain (p = 0.025) compared to females with T1DM exclusively. In women with a double diagnosis, the sirtuin 1 and IL-27 concentrations were non-significantly higher than in other groups and significantly positively correlated with each other (r = 0.445, p = 0.018) and thyroid volume (r = 0.511, p = 0.005; r = 0.482, p = 0.009, respectively) and negatively correlated with relative wall thickness (r = –0.451, p = 0.016; r = –0.387, p = 0.041, respectively). These relationships were not observed in the control group nor for the visfatin concentration. These results suggest that sirtuin 1 and IL-27 contribute to the pathogenesis of early cardiac dysfunction in women with T1DM and HD.

Background: Increased parathyroid hormone (PTH) level is associated with coronary artery disease, hypertension and left ventricular hypertrophy which are all predisposing factors for the ischemic cerebrovascular event (ICVE). Carotid intima-media thickness (CIMT) and aortic distensibility are the two early, subclinical predictors of atherosclerosis. The relation of PTH with CIMT and aortic distensibility in patients with ICVE has not been previously studied. Objective: Our aim was to study the relationship of PTH levels with aortic distensibility and CIMT in patients with ICVE. Methods: Sixty-four ICVE patients and 50 control group were enrolled in the study. PTH levels, aortic distensibility and CIMT were measured in all individuals. Results: PTH levels were significantly higher in ICVE patients than in the controls (60.1±21.6 vs. 52.3±6.2 pg/ml) (p=0. 008). PTH levels were found to be inversely correlated with aortic distensibility (r= -0. 420, p=0.001) and positively correlated with CIMT (r:0, 285, p=0,002). Conclusion: The present study shows that PTH levels are increased in patients with acute ischemic cerebrovascular event compared to the control group. It also demonstrates that PTH levels are inversely related to aortic distensibility of ascending aorta and positively associated with CIMT.

Preeclampsia is caused by placental impairment with increased expression of sFlt-1 (soluble fms-like tyrosine kinase 1) and decreased PlGF (placental growth factor); it has been associated with cardiovascular morbidity and mortality later in life, but the underlying mechanism remains unknown. The aim of this study was to determine whether sFlt-1 and PlGF levels during preeclampsia are associated to long-term cardiovascular risk. We prospectively recruited 43 women with previous preeclampsia and 21 controls with uncomplicated pregnancies. Cardiovascular risk assessment ≈12 years later included maternal hemodynamic, cardiac function and structure, biomarker analysis, and carotid-intima thickness evaluation. Women with previous preeclampsia had higher prevalence of hypertensive disorders and dyslipidemia than controls. In addition, they had worse global longitudinal strain, thicker left ventricular septal and posterior walls, more myocardial mass and increased carotid intima-media thickness compared with controls. PlGF during pregnancy correlated positively with high-density lipoprotein ( r =0.341; P =0.006), and negatively with global longitudinal strain ( r =−0.581; P <0.001), carotid intima-media thickness ( r =−0.251; P =0.045), and mean arterial blood pressure ( r =−0.252; P =0.045), when adjusted by study group. sFlt correlated negatively with high-density lipoprotein ( r =−0.372; P =0.002) and apolipoprotein A-1 ( r =−0.257; P =0.040), and positively with carotid intima-media thickness ( r =0.269; P =0.032) and left ventricular posterior wall thickness ( r =0.368; P =0.003). The antiangiogenic state present in preeclampsia is related to greater prevalence of cardiovascular risk factors ≈12 years after delivery. The knowledge of altered angiogenic factors may help detect women with a higher risk for premature cardiovascular disease, who will require earlier follow-up after delivery.

Aims: The aim of the study was to evaluate the independent role of left ventricular systolic function in terms of global longitudinal strain, and diastolic function expressed as the ratio between early diastolic transmitral flow- and mitral annular motion velocities (E/é) in predicting cardiovascular events in patients with diabetes mellitus type 2. Methods: We prospectively investigated 406 consecutive patients, aged 55-65 years, with diabetes mellitus, who participated in the CARDIPP study. Echocardiography, carotid intima media thickness, carotid-femoral pulse wave velocity, pulse pressure measurement (pp) and glycosylated hemoglobin (HbA1c) were analysed. Results: Twelve cases of myocardial infarction and seven cases of stroke were identified during the follow-up period of 67 ± 17 months. Univariate Cox regression analysis showed that E/é was a strong predictor of cardiovascular events (HR 1.12; 95 % CI 1.06 to 1.18, p < 0.001) and in a multivariate analysis E/é was prospectively associated with cardiovascular events independent of age, sex, global longitudinal strain, pulse wave velocity, carotid intima media thickness, pp and HbA1c. The addition of HbA1c and pp to E/é increased the predictive value of the model significantly, [(E/é vs. E/é + HbA1c vs. E/é + HbA1c + pp) χ 2 = 18.1 vs. χ 2 = 23.0 vs. χ 2 =30.0, p = 0.030 vs. p = 0.007], but global longitudinal strain did not. An elevated E/é ratio, defined as > 15, was also predictive of major cardiovascular events in a Kaplan-Meyer analysis. The cumulative probability of the development of an event during the follow-up period for patients with an E/é ratio > 15 was 8.6 % compared with 2.6 % for patients E/é ratio ≤ 15, p = 0.021. Conclusion: Left ventricular diastolic dysfunction expressed as E/é is a strong predictor of myocardial infarction and stroke in middle-aged patients with diabetes mellitus, superior to global longitudinal strain, arterial stiffness and carotid intima media thickness.

Hypertension is a major risk factor for progression of the atherosclerotic process and for developing of degenerative cardiovascular diseases in adulthood. The aim of this study is to evaluate how the measurement of carotid intima - media thickness for prediction of essential hypertension in children can be used.The study group included 81 children and the control group 61 children, all aged between 5 - 17 years and 11 months old, and admitted in Children Hospital Brasov in the period of 2009 � 2014. The study protocol included: BMI, blood pressure and Doppler echography of the common carotid artery for each group. Mean age of the patients from the study group was 13.67 years, 43.20 % girls and 56.80 % boys, while in the control group, the mean age was 14.07 years, 54.10% girls and 45.90 % boys. 70.37% of the children from the study group presented obesity, while in the control group 40.98% were obese. The IMTC study group ranged from 0.52 - 0.69 mm and the limits of the normotensive subjects were 0.32 -0.54 mm. In both groups the obese patients were found to have increased carotid artery intima-media, which means that IMTC was positively correlated with BMI (p=0.000001).It is necessary to identify diagnostic methods easily applicable for children, allowing involvement of the characteristics of the arterial wall in the degenerative pathological processes. Increased intima-media ratio is positively correlated with high values of blood pressure.

To determine whether the echocardiographic presentation allows for diagnosis of acromegalic cardiomyopathy. 140 patients with acromegaly underwent echocardiography as part of routine diagnostics. The results were compared with the control group comprising of 52 age- and sex-matched healthy volunteers. Patients with acromegaly presented with higher BMI, prevalence of arterial hypertension, and glucose metabolism disorders (i.e., diabetes and/or prediabetes). In patients with acromegaly, the following findings were detected: increased left atrial volume index, increased interventricular septum thickness, increased posterior wall thickness, and increased left ventricular mass index, accompanied by reduced diastolic function measured by the following parameters: E’med., E/E’, and E/A. Additionally, they presented with abnormal right ventricular systolic pressure. All patients had normal systolic function measured by ejection fraction. However, the values of global longitudinal strain were slightly lower in patients than in the control group; the difference was statistically significant. There were no statistically significant differences in the size of the right and left ventricle, thickness of the right ventricular free wall, and indexed diameter of the ascending aorta between patients with acromegaly and healthy volunteers. None of 140 patients presented systolic dysfunction, which is the last phase of the so-called acromegalic cardiomyopathy. Some abnormal echocardiographic parameters found in acromegalic patients may be caused by concomitant diseases and not elevated levels of GH or IGF-1 alone. The potential role of demographic parameters like age, sex, and/or BMI requires further research.

Purpose The aim of this study was to detect early retinal vascular changes with optical coherence tomography angiography (OCTA) in type 1 diabetes mellitus (T1DM) patients without diabetic retinopathy and to evaluate the correlation of the results with carotid intima-media thickness (IMT). Design This is a case–control and cross-sectional study. Methods This study included 38 adult patients with T1DM, and 38 age and gender-matched healthy controls. Retinal and optic disc (OD) measurements were taken using OCTA. The carotid artery IMT of each patient was measured using Doppler ultrasonography. Superficial capillary plexus (SCP) and deep capillary plexus (DCP) vessel density, foveal avascular zone (FAZ), non-flow area (NFA) and foveal density (FD) were analysed in the fovea centred 6 × 6 mm macular area. The superficial capillary plexus and DCP were also scanned centred on the peripapillary region. The correlations between OCTA measurements and carotid IMT, duration of DM and haemoglobin A1c levels in patients with T1DM were evaluated. Results The mean values for carotid IMT were significantly higher in diabetic patients than in controls ( p < 0.001). The mean values for vessel density SCP, DCP and OD were significantly lower in the diabetic group ( p < 0.05). There were correlations between the carotid IMT and duration of T1DM and the evaluated parameters of OCTA. Conclusion Microvascular changes in the SCP and DCP in patients with T1DM without DR offer important data. OCTA can be used to detect early microvascular changes in patients with T1DM without DR. In addition, a relationship was found between SCP vascular dropout and carotid IMT.
